$5,000 grants awarded to Hawaii arts organizations

Advertiser Staff

Mayor Mufi Hannemann announced yesterday the city has awarded grants of $5,000 each to several nonprofit organizations under the Mayor's Production Grant Program.

In its third year, the grant program supports the production of new works in dance, theater, music and literature that will be part of each organization's future repertoire.

This year's awardees are:

  • Alliance for Drama Education, for the production of T-Shirt Theatre's "Tree'd"

  • Bamboo Ridge Press, for the publication of "The Way Islands are Linked by Ocean"

  • Chamber Music Hawaii, for the composition of a new work in celebration of its 25th anniversary

  • Dance Pioneers, for the dance production "3 Emerge"

  • Kauakoko Foundation, for the production of a Hawaiian music CD entitled "Journeys"
